Birds:
@Philipine eagle - This large aviary contains a ton of species that are relevant to the category.
Species:
Saddle-billed Stork, Yellow-billed Stork, Hamerkop, Abdim's Stork, Hadada Ibis, Meller's Duck, African Pochard, Red-billed Teal
@Philipine eagle - This large aviary is unique in its kind as not many zoos tend to exhibit Gulls in a large aviary or at all. There is also a small lake next to it.
Species:
African Grey-headed Gull, Black-tailed Gull, Grey Gull, Laughing Gull, Eurasian Oystercatcher, Scaly-sided Merganser, Smew, Bufflehead, Ferruginous Duck, Lake: Black-necked Swan, Rosy-billed Pochard.
@Philipine eagle - A nice Australian themed wetlands aviary.
Species:
Little Pied Cormorant, Straw-necked Ibis, White-faced Heron, Plumed Whistling Duck.
@lintworm - Tierpark has somewhat all species of Pelican spread out through the park.
Species:
American White Pelican, Australian Pelican, Dalmatian Pelican, Eastern Brown Pelican, Great White Pelican, Pink-backed Pelican, Spot-billed Pelican.
